Between 1884 and 1974, William P Randolph ran in 5 U.S. House elections, losing all 5. Randolph's biggest single-election total was 109,031 votes, in the 1938 U.S. House election in Illinois's District 6.

Election history
| Year | Office | Result | Votes | Opponent(s)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1974 | U.S. HouseIllinois | Lost | 18,98719.51% | Melvin Price (head-to-head) |
| 1970 | U.S. HouseIllinois | Lost | 30,78425.78% | Melvin Price (head-to-head) |
| 1938 | U.S. HouseIllinois | Lost | 109,03141.32% | Anton Maciejewski |
| 1938 | U.S. HouseIllinois | Lost | 38,88948.9% | Claude Parsons |
| 1884 | U.S. HouseIllinois | Lost | 1,1683.32% | Jonathan Rowell Jno B Clark D L Brancher George O Robinson Henry Nyers |
